Who lives here — how many people, how old they are, and how communities identify.
A typical resident in Milbrulong is 49 years old, making the area far older than the national average. With a small population of 119 people, the community has a high proportion of seniors and a strong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ander presence.

How many people, and the typical age.
The population is small, with 119 residents. The typical person here is 49, which is far older than the state typical age of 39.

How the population splits across age groups.
Seniors aged 65 and over make up 21% of the population, a figure well above the national average. This contributes to an older age structure, with 31.9% of residents being adults aged 45 to 64.

First Nations identity and marital status.
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ander people make up 6.7% of the population, which is well above the New South Wales figure of 3.4%. Most residents are married, accounting for 67.7% of the community.
